摘要
This paper elicits and models the requirements of a decentralized carbon emissions trading platform (CarboCoin). CarboCoin platform is based on the Bitcoin, a peer-to-peer digital currency with no central authority. CarboCoin is focused on providing high privacy protection for participants in order to encourage more engagement in carbon emissions reduction process. CarboCoin requirements are elicited and specified based on the Bitcoin design principles, algorithms, and platform specifications. CarboCoin platform should facilitate high-privacy carbon emissions trading, and increase private individuals engagement in the trading process.
